Dollar Tree Q2 Comparable Store Net Sales Increased 3.7%

Why It Matters
Dollar Tree's stores sold 3.7% more stuff than last year during the same season, which means customers kept shopping there. When a store sells more from one year to the next, it usually means people like what they're buying and the company is doing okay.
